Kia Sportage L: Save Rs6 lac with new limited-time offer in Pakistan

26 April, 2025 11:49

The Kia Sportage L has been getting a lot of attention lately for its stylish design and strong performance. However, it’s also considered expensive, with the starting price around Rs9.5 million, making it pricier than many rivals in its category.

The Sportage L comes with a 2.0-liter engine and features like boomerang-style daytime running lights (DRLs) and a star-shaped front grille.

It has luxury features, including dual 12.3-inch curved screens, wireless charging, heated seats, a panoramic sunroof, and a smart tailgate. Even with all these features, many people feel it’s overpriced, especially since other brands offer more at lower prices.

To make it more affordable, Kia has launched a special limited-time offer on the Sportage L. Customers can save up to Rs6 lac through a special financing deal with Meezan Bank’s Car Ijarah plan.

Kia Sportage Installment Plan in Pakistan

The plan includes a 36-month lease with financing up to Rs30 lac. Early bookings will get faster delivery, and select Kia dealerships are offering test drives. Also, Meezan Bank will cover the withholding tax, making the deal even better — but it’s only available for a short time.

Kia Sportage prices in Pakistan

  • Sportage L Alpha (1999cc, Petrol) — Rs9,499,000

  • Sportage L FWD (1999cc, Petrol) — Rs11,825,000

  • Sportage L HEV (1598cc, Hybrid) — Rs12,850,000

Kia Sportage Main Features

  • Airbags, rear AC vents, navigation, and push start are standard across all models.

  • Some features like driving modes, climate control, cruise control, power boot, sunroof, moonroof, and rain sensors vary depending on the model.
